Our favourite Cronulla shindig, Sounds Of The Surbubs will be returning in late September to shower Sydney’s southern region with colour, food, booze and more music than your earholes can handle.

Presented by our pals at Space 44, the event has grown to become a yearly staple for Team LWA. After shooting last year’s soiree, we can confirm that it’s a beautiful (and hopefully) sun-soaked day filled with alcoholic beverages and good looking people, all soundtracked with the world’s best indie and underground talent.

This year features locals including Holy Holy, Citizen Kay and Skegss – who are fresh off their appearance at Splendour In The Grass. International artists gracing the festival are The Garden, White Fang and The Memories.
